以下两篇文章均来自网络搜索,在此集合上传,只为方便节省各位遇到类似问题的网友们时间和精力,给力大家,绝无有意侵犯原作者的版权。如觉得有用,不用忘记赞一下哦,哈哈。
另外, 本人在破解的过程中遇到的问题进行说明一下,我的系统是win7专业版的,BT3 final 版的镜像文件并不识别USB无线网卡,BT5可以识别,破解成功的都是用BT5进行的;还有,之前安装的虚拟机是Vmware7的,不支持识别USB无线网卡,网上搜索发现8.0以下的Vmware都不识别USB无线网卡,还好后来下了个Vmware8.0 的安装了才识别USB无线网卡。BT5抓到握手包后自带的字典不能恢复密码的,需要用U盘(只要是USB接口的存储设备都可以比如手机内存卡等等)复制出来,然后用其他跑包软件和自己搜集或制作的字典来测试才行。因每次BT5抓到的握手包只是在未关闭虚拟机时存在,这让很多新手(包括我)遇到很大的麻烦(如果抓包后手边没有USB存储设备的话),幸运的是Vmware提供了一个snapshot的功能(在VM菜单下面可到),该功能可以记下你抓到的握手包并把它们存入虚拟机,下次再打开虚拟机时,在VM菜单中snapshot下到上次含有握手包的快照,即可恢复当初抓包的界面和握手包,这时再通过USB存储设备拷出来进行分析研究就行了。好了,就啰嗦这么多,先上文章:
第一篇 Win7系统下Vmware虚拟机无法使用USB设备问题的解决方法
Win7系统下Vmware虚拟机无法使用USB设备问题的解决方法
Windows7发布后,Vmware也推出了新版的Vmware Workstation 7和Player 3,从功能上为Win7进行了优化。近日QQ上有一MM提到她的Vmware中安装的XP虚拟机只能检测到连上的USB设备(比如U盘,加密狗、手机之类),而无法加载到虚拟机中使用,虚拟机中没有USB设备的盘符。Google一下发现这似乎是一个普遍的问题,在Win7系统下使用Vmware虚拟机的有很多类似的情况(如果是XP或者Vista主机系统都没有这种问题出现),Vmware的官方社区论坛里面也有不少有关的帖子,看来Vmware WS7和Win7多少还是有一些兼容性方面的问题。根据网上的一些资料总结了一些可能造成此问题的原因,如下: 1、检查主机系统中VMware USB Arbitration Service能否正常启动(我的电脑右键菜单-》管理-》服务)。如果出错无法启动,那原因有两种情况: (1)AMD平台的主板芯片组安装的USB Filter驱动会阻止USB Arbitration Service的加载,卸载此USB过滤驱动后问题解决; (2)如果系统安装过索爱的手机PC套件,那么有一个索爱seehcri control Service也会影响USB服务的启动,从设备管理器中卸载此索爱seehcri control Service后问题解决。 2、如果主机系统中VMware USB Arbitration Service能够正常启动,右键点击右下角的存储设备的图标手动连接一下,看看是不是可以。 如果还是不行,那么有可能是Win7限制了Vmware取得USB设备的控制权造成的此问题(会出现以下错误:The VMware USB Arbitrator returned error code 4.)可以按以下图解步骤操作试试能否解决此问题: (1)把USB设备(以U盘为例)连接到主机,然后打开系统设备管理器: (2)到U盘设备,双击打开属性页(以下都是以鼠标为例的,实际应该是接上U盘后选识别出的U盘): 到对应的设备类GUID,复制下来备用; (3)开始菜单中输入gpedit.msc打开组策略管理器,定位到如图的系统策略,双击”阻止使用于下列设备安装程序相匹配的驱动程序安装设备“: (4)选上”已启用“,然后点显示按钮: (5)输入刚才复制下来的GUID,一直点确定退出组策略管理器。 这样以后主机的Win7系统就不会安装对应USB设备的驱动,然后再从新连接一下U盘看看Vmware虚拟机能否识别和使用U盘,如果可以就OK了~如果以后要在主机的Win7系统中使用U盘的话就再把(4)中的启用改成未配置或者禁用即可。:-) 3、在Vmware的官方论坛上面,有老外的帖子说此问题和USB3.0有关系,原文为“When I want to plug an USB removable device, I get "f" error and "Driver error".But, if I create c:\ProgramData\VMware\f there is not f error but there is again "Driver error"...Edit : I found how to fix that : "Driver error" is because VMware 7.1.2 does not refresh USB 3.0 devices, but 2.0 yes.” 意思大概是Vmware7.1.2对USB3.0的支持有些问题,而USB2.0就没问题。如果主板也有USB3.0的接口可以试试禁用一下看能否解决这个驱动错误。 |
第二篇 VMware7.0不识别USB怎么办?
好多网友反映VM7.0不能识别USB,下面是小编的一些总结。列出了多个原因,您可以根据自己的情况进行修改设置。
1、第一个要提醒大家的是虚拟机关机状态或暂停状态时,移动设备(Removeable Devices)是灰的,如图:
2、启动系统自后,鼠标指针移动到可移动设备上会显示出四个选项(分别是光驱、软驱、网卡和声卡),每个选项下都有连接(connect)和设置(setting)两项。正常情况下,点击连接,该设备就可用了。
3、插入USB设备,但是发现虚拟机中不能显示。
4、查看系统服务,在运行窗口下输入services.msc,在本地服务中到VMware USB Arbitration Service,发现此服务处于停止状态。启用服务。
5、插入移动硬盘,出现如下提示框(以下设备可以连接到虚拟机),点击OK。
6、双击我的电脑,系统已显示出移动硬盘的盘符。再次点击VM- Removeable Devices,发现多了一个USB输入设备的选项和当前连接的虚拟机上网设置USB设备的选项。
7、小结:综上测试,发现VM7.0不能识别USB的主要原因是VMware USB Arbitration Service这个服务是否启动了。另外需要注意的是在使用360安全卫士的开机加速时,会默认禁止开机启动此服务,所以在使用360优化时可以手动设置该服务为开机启动状态即不会再遇到此问题。
关于虚拟机中Linux BT3 加载 USB 无线网卡的问题
技术文档 2009-08-11 09:29:58 阅读1127 评论1 字号:大中小 订阅
上网搜索,不到相关的解决方法,网上只教你热拔USB无线网卡,重复试验,总是认不出无线网卡,后来发现 虚拟机选项 设置 就能加载无线网卡。
虚拟机上的Linux(BT3)没有认到你的无线USB网卡,用虚拟机直接BT3从光盘启动,启动BT3就无法到无线网卡(ifconfig -a,没有显示wlan0,系统中只有本地虚拟网卡,),解决办法:虚拟机网络设置为NAT和按以下的图设置,虚拟机马上就能加载USB无线网卡了。
虚拟机上的Linux(BT3)没有认到你的无线USB网卡,用虚拟机直接BT3从光盘启动,启动BT3就无法到无线网卡(ifconfig -a,没有显示wlan0,系统中只有本地虚拟网卡,),解决办法:虚拟机网络设置为NAT和按以下的图设置,虚拟机马上就能加载USB无线网卡了。
本人用的是卡皇,虚拟机->可移动设备->USB设备 选中你的无线网卡就OK。
附 网络基础
Vmware 提供了几种你可以为虚拟机配置虚拟网络的方法。
虚拟网络组件
1、虚拟交换机
就像真实的物理交换机一样,一台虚拟交换机让你将其它的网络组件连接到一起。虚拟交换机可以根据需要创建,总共可以创建9台,你可以在虚拟交换机上连接多台虚拟机。
默认情况下,一些虚拟交换机和网络用于特定的配置:
桥接网络使用VMnet0
仅主机连接网络使用VMnet1
NAT网络使用VMnet8
其它可以使用的网络简单的命名为VMnet2、VMnet3、VMnet4等等。将虚拟机连接到一个虚拟交换机:在虚拟机的设置编辑器中,选择要连接的虚拟网卡,配置网卡希望连接的虚拟网络即可。
2、桥
桥让你通过你的主机把虚拟机连接到LAN上。它让你的虚拟网卡连接到你主机上的物理网卡上。在vmware的安装过程中桥会被安装上(在linux操作系统的主机上,你必须选择虚拟机上可以使用桥网络)。当你创建一个新的使用桥网络的虚拟机时,桥会自动的创建。
如果需要连接多块主机上的物理网卡,你可以在自定义配置中安装另外的虚拟桥。
3、主机虚拟网卡
主机虚拟网卡是一块虚拟的以太网卡,如果是windows主机它显示成虚拟以太网卡,如果是linux主机,它显示成linux上的接口。主机虚拟网卡让你的主机和虚拟机之间可以通信。主机虚拟网卡在仅主机和NAT配置中被使用。
主机虚拟网卡不和任何外部网络连接,除非你在主机上安装特殊的软件—代理服务器软件,比如要将仅主机网卡与物理网卡相连。
当你安装vmware时,软件将会创建虚拟网卡。你也可以根据自己的需要建立网卡。
4、NAT设备
NAT(网络地址翻译)设备让你在物理网络中只有一个IP地址时将虚拟机连接到外部网络中,而虚拟机使用的IP是主机的IP地址。比如,如果你的主机是拨号上网,采用这种方式你的虚拟机也可以共享上网,同样可以通过主机的物理网卡或者无线网卡。NAT同样可以使用在以太网以外的连接方式,比如令牌环网或者ATM。
NAT设备在vmware安装时自动安装了(在linux主机上,你必须选择你的虚拟机上NAT有效。)
5、DHCP Server
DHCP(动态主机配置协议)服务器为虚拟主机提供IP地址。
通用网络配置
一、桥连接网络使用主机的以太网卡将虚拟机与一个网络连接起来。如果在新建虚拟机向导中你选择了使用桥连接网络或者你选择了典型安装,那么桥连接网络会自动被安装起来。在linux主机上则只有你选择了允许桥连接网络的选项这个功能才能使用。
如果你的主机在一个以太网络中,则这种方式是让你虚拟机连接网络最简单的方式。Linux和windows主机能够使用桥连接网络连接有线和无线的网络。
如果你使用桥连接网络,你的虚拟机需要在网络中有它自己的地址。比如在TCP/IP网络中,虚拟机需要有它自己的IP地址。
如果你使用桥连接网络,虚拟机就是网络中的一部分,它可以访问网络上的其它的其它设备。
你要知道,如果你在vmware安装了多个操作系统,而你可能同时运行它们中的两个以上,你必须为每台虚拟机分配不同的IP地址,如果你分配了相同的IP地址,同时运行时会引起冲突。
如果你的主机上连接有多块物理网卡,而各物理网卡又连接在不同的网络中,你的虚拟机希望连接那个物理网络就在绑定选项中选择相应的网卡
二、 如果你希望使用主机的拨号网络或者其他的TCP/IP网络,而你的虚拟机又不能分配到外网的IP地址,NAT是最方便的方法。虚拟机可以通过vmware的虚拟DHCP服务器分配到IP
地址。DHCP服务的配置,可以在相应设置中完成。虚拟机可以访问外部的web,ftp服务器,但在外部的机器不能访问到虚拟机。
三、仅主机连接提供了在虚拟机和主机之间的连接,使用的虚拟网卡在主机的操作系统中能够看到,如果你需要建立一个独立的虚拟网络可以使用这种方式。
如果你使用了仅主机的网络,你的虚拟机和主机的虚拟网卡连接到一个私有的以太网络中,网络中的地址由vmware分配。
路由和共享连接:如果你在主机中安装适合的路由和代理服务器软件,可以让你的虚拟主机共享上网。
以上三种通用网络配置,新学习者可能会混淆,我归纳了如下几点:
1、桥接网络,虚拟机的虚拟网卡是直接连到物理网卡上了,而第三种仅主机网络方式,虚拟机上的虚拟网卡是和主机的虚拟网卡相连。
2、对于外部网络,第一种桥接网络的虚拟主机,外部网络是直接可以访问的。而后面NAT和仅主机方式,外部网络是不能够直接访问的。
3、而在仅主机方式和NAT中,主机上都能看到虚拟网卡VMnet1,VMnet8。而桥接方式中主机上没有虚拟网卡。
4、我觉得NAT方式不过是在仅主机方式上多了一个NAT功能。
5、如果在局域网中利用vmware来架设服务器,给其他客户机提供访问服务,使用桥接网络;如果虚拟机通过主机共享上网,使用NAT方式;如果建立虚拟机只为同主机之间通信调试则使用仅主机方式。
6、虚拟机同主机之间的网络连接可以通过虚拟机的设置来添加和修改。
使用、禁止、删除和增加主机上的虚拟网卡
安装vmware时,会默认安装虚拟网卡,如果你不使用一块虚拟网卡,你也许想删除它,在windows主机上你可以选择禁用一块虚拟网卡。
虚拟网卡会消耗系统资源,因为会产生广播包,在windows中广播会让你的网络比平时慢,而有时不正确的配置会给你带来意外的麻烦。如下图可以进行相应的操作。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论